What are auxiliary services in a photovoltaic installation?

The auxiliary services (SSVT) of a photovoltaic installation are electrical components that, although not directly part of the electricity generation process, are necessary for the proper operation of the photovoltaic plant, within the transformer station. Can a CSP plant become a power auxiliary service provider?

Aside from serving as power suppliers, CSP plants can become power auxiliary service (AS) providers using their excellent peak shaving abilities, which can increase the consumption of PV power and improve the comprehensive benefits of the hybrid system.
